Andover Newton Night

Monday, May 1st, 2017

Presentation: Andover Newton: “ The Next Chapter”

Rev. Dr. Martin B. Copenhaver, President of Andover Newton Theological School was expected to share his vision of the role of Andover Newton in the coming years.

Rev. Dr. Gregory Mobley, Professor of Christian Bible at ANTS, ably filled in as Dr. Copenhaver was unable to attend.

Dr. Mobley announced that Andover Newton Theological School will become part of Yale Divinity School and will be moving to New Haven, Connecticut in the year ahead. ANTS is the result of the 1965 merger of Andover Theological Seminary formerly in Andover, Massachusetts which began in 1807 training Congregational pastors, and Newton Theological Institution founded in 1825 in Newton Centre as a Baptist Seminary for the training of Baptist pastors. Over the next year ANTS will be beginning a new step in their long history.
